EASTER BASKET   -- This has been adapted from a craft idea by Debra Hyre

Easter Basket Craft for Kids

 

You will need  2 or 2 1/2 litre plastic bottles (mineral water) craft knife, scissors, paperpunch, ribbon, coloured straw or tissue paper, Easter eggs or chocolates

Using a craft knife (children ask an adult to help with this) cut around the plastic bottle about five inches from the bottom.  Trim any uneven edges with scissors.  This will be your basket.

Now cut a ring about 1/2 to 1 inch from around the top part of the bottle you just cut from.  This will be your basket handle.  Measure to see if it fits properly in your basket - you may need to cut off a small length to make it fit better.

Punch a hole at each end of the handle and a hole on each side of your basket where you will attach the handle.  To attach the handle thread ribbons on either side.

Decorate the basket and handles by gluing ribbon or cut-outs from cards.  Fill your basket with strands of coloured tissue paper or coloured straw.  Add Easter eggs or chocolates.

AN IMPORTANT NOTE - When working with raw eggs:

Wash your egg well. Carefully poke a small hole in each end of the raw egg. Hold the egg over a bowl and blow into one of the holes. The egg liquid should slowly come out the other hole. Kids should get an adults help and permission before trying this. Once the egg shell is empty, rinse it off and set it aside to dry.
